Light micrograph of a transverse section through the anther of a madonna lily,Lilium candidum,showing four pollen sacs filled with pollen grains (blue dots with red nuclei). Some of the pollen grains are undergoing meiosis (reduction division),the process whereby a normal diploid cell divides to form four haploid cells (gametes). Magnification: x30 at 6x4. 5cm size | |
